Professional PSI Certified Stationary Engine Diagnostic Service Manual

This is the official technical diagnostic service manual for PSI Certified Stationary Engine fuel and emission control systems. Designed for professional service technicians working on industrial stationary engines, this manual provides comprehensive diagnostic procedures, troubleshooting guides, and repair instructions for LPG and Natural Gas fuel systems installed on GM engine platforms.

Engine Models Covered:

  • 4.3L GM Engines with PSI fuel systems
  • 5.0L GM Engines with PSI fuel systems
  • 5.7L GM Engines with PSI fuel systems
  • 8.1L GM Engines (Naturally Aspirated and Turbocharged)
  • 8.8L GM Engines (Naturally Aspirated and Turbocharged)

Fuel Types: HD-5 and HD-10 Specification LPG | Pipeline Quality Natural Gas (1050 BTU+)
Compliance: EPA and CARB Certified Emission Systems
Manual Author: A. Suhy
